An Automatic Riveting Machine is an advanced industrial system designed to join two or more materials together by deforming rivets in a fully or semi-automated process. Unlike manual riveting tools, this equipment integrates mechanical, pneumatic, or hydraulic power with intelligent control systems to deliver consistent riveting results at scale.
In modern manufacturing environments, precision and repeatability are critical. Automatic Riveting Machines ensure that each rivet is installed with the same force, alignment, and cycle time, minimizing defects and maximizing throughput.

| Type | Driving Method | Typical Applications |
|---|---|---|
| Pneumatic Riveting Machine | Compressed Air | Light-duty assemblies |
| Hydraulic Riveting Machine | Hydraulic Pressure | Heavy-duty structural parts |
| Servo Riveting Machine | Servo Motor | High-precision electronic components |
